A blonde, a brunette, and a redhead walk into a bar...
When Maggie Butler's marriage crashes and burns after thirty-two years, the last thing she's looking for is another man. As she and her two best friends work on fulfilling their Bucket Lists, their exploits land them at Buck's, a biker bar in a small town southwest of Houston. There, they meet members of the Bayou Bastards Motorcycle Club, including the club President, Buck Henderson. While Maggie is intent on keeping her walls up and her heart protected, Buck is just as intent on tearing her walls down and claiming her heart as his own.
Buck, a crusty bachelor, never met a woman he wanted to share his life with until Maggie. On Karaoke Night at the bar, Maggie stole the show and his heart. Now he has his work cut out for him, proving to Maggie that he's nothing like her ex-husband and only wants to make her his Queen.
When a rival MC's illegal activities endanger Maggie and her friends, Buck and the Bayou Bastards protect them at all costs. Buck takes the chance to show Maggie how far he's willing to go for his love.
